Tyra Robinson Joins SIUE Women’s Basketball for 2025‑26 Season

The versatile forward brings experience from Missouri State and Western Carolina to the Cougars' roster

A Strategic Reinforcement

Southern Illinois University Edwardsville’s women’s basketball program received a boost as head coach Samantha Quigley Smith revealed the signing of Tyra Robinson, a 6‑foot‑3 forward, for the upcoming 2025‑26 season. The announcement came during a press conference where Smith emphasized the player’s blend of size, experience and defensive versatility.

Robinson’s collegiate career spans two notable programs. At Missouri State she logged 1.6 points per game over two seasons while contributing seven blocked shots, showcasing a defensive presence that complemented her modest offensive output. A year later, as a true freshman at Western Carolina, she posted 3.5 points and 1.6 rebounds per game, adding to her shot‑blocking tally before moving on to her most recent stint.

The Cougars finished the previous campaign with 16 victories and a second‑round appearance in the Ohio Valley Conference tournament, a milestone that has set high expectations for the next season. Robinson will join a group of recent transfers that includes Riley Abney, Giselle Dogan and Pryelle Kesse‑Beda, forming a core of newcomers aimed at sustaining the program’s upward trajectory.

In addition to Robinson, the team revealed four early signees in November — Brooke Blakenship, Jayla McClinton, Alex Nicastro and Taylor Trame — signaling a busy offseason of roster construction. Coach Smith indicated that the incoming class is designed to address depth concerns and to inject fresh talent into a schedule that will test the Cougars against a competitive slate of opponents.
